Polish cyber-security law may delay 5G implementation - study

Poland's proposed law on cyber-security would cause PLN 600 million in direct losses for the state treasury, a decline in the country's GDP of more than PLN 21 billion and PLN 14 billion in losses for telecommunications operators, as well as a delay in the implementation of 5G services, according to a study from consultancy Audytel and law firm Dentons.
